Antimicrobial action against model oral biofilm cluster as determined by loss of fluorescence after CAM staining. The y-axis is the fluorescence intensity integrated over a field of view and normalized to the initial value. Four panels present the results obtained with the following treatments: untreated control (A), 11.6% ethanol (B), 0.12% chlorhexidine (C), and Biotene (D). Each data point represents the mean, and error bars denote the standard deviations (n = 6).
